Charlamagne Tha God Stands Firm on Political Neutrality

Charlamagne Tha God, the radio personality and author, recently appeared on The View to discuss his new book, sparking a heated debate with the morning co-hosts. Sunny Hostin questioned why he had not openly endorsed Joe Biden for the 2024 presidential election, considering his previous support for the candidate in 2020.

Charlamagne explained that while he will indeed be voting in November, he prefers to focus on issues rather than individuals when it comes to endorsements. He expressed concerns about the current political climate and the impact of certain candidates on democracy, highlighting the importance of protecting the integrity of the electoral process.

Despite Charlamagne’s stance on remaining neutral and his emphasis on voting based on preserving democracy, the co-hosts on The View continued to press him for a specific endorsement. They suggested that his large platform could influence the opinions of his listeners and that his voice could make a difference in the election.

Charlamagne stood firm in his decision to withhold any endorsements, pointing out that both candidates were lacking in his eyes. He reiterated his commitment to voting in his best interest and in support of democracy, rather than backing any individual candidate. This refusal to bow to pressure from the hosts showcased his determination to stay true to his beliefs.

The conversation on The View also touched on the role of the media in disseminating information and influencing public opinion. Charlamagne emphasized the importance of presenting facts accurately and allowing individuals to make their own informed decisions, rather than relying on endorsements from public figures.
